-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
演示程序-book118文档
要求: 每个人一个文件包,以自己的名字和学号命名. (例:张三2008003) 4月中旬(2010年4月10日)之前上交. 课程设计要求 选题建议 可以自选(结合正在开发的相关系统)。也可以从以下参考选题中选择: 图书管理系统 网上花店 电子银行系统 课程管理系统 课程设计要求 就一个系统完成其开发过程并交付相关文档。交付的文档包括 软件需求说明书(包括建模结果) 软件设计说明书(包括软件体系结构、数据结构、外部接口、算法和处理、出错处理等设计) 用户手册(包括安装和使用说明、出错信息和对策等) 演示程序(包括主要数据输入、数据显示和操作界面) 课程设计要求 可以2~3人一组自由组合,合交作业(张三2008003_李思2008011)。 课程设计案例(一)图书管理系统的设计与开发 图书管理系统旨在用计算机对图书进行管理,本项目针对的用户是中小型图书馆,它是图书管理支持系统。系统的功能需求有: 用户管理 包括用户权限管理、图书编目人员和管理人员密码设置、读者登记和读者注销等功能。 馆藏图书管理 包括图书目录的登记、修改、删除等功能。 课程设计案例(一) 同一种书可分为若干卷(册),还可有多个复本。在馆藏编号中要体现这种层次关系。 图书查询 包括读者身份认证、按书名、作者名、出版社、出版日期、索书号(馆藏编号) 等查询,也可以做多关键字联合查询。 图书流通 分为本馆流通和馆际互借两类,对馆际互借需在进行具体操作前先进行馆际互借的许可认证。 课程设计案例(一) 图书流通主要操作包括图书的出借、返还、(远程或馆内现场) 预约、续借、历史信息统计记录等。 图书馆读者的索书请求通过多个客户机在线录入,在图书查询界面上可以直接选择借书和撤销,并可以切换到借书列表界面,也可以从借书列表界面切换到图书查询界面。 借书列表界面可以显示索书结果。 课程设计案例(一) 如果图书在架,可确定是否借阅;否则可以选择是否预约登记或查询书的去向,包括所有相关读者。 图书流通时的馆藏状态有:在架/修补/借出/丢失/注销等。根据馆藏状态直接可以响应读者的索书请求。 要进行图书的馆藏状态管理,建立相应的流通文件记录这种变更。 记录图书的去向和预约信息。 课程设计案例(一) 查询与统计 图书借出频率信息 图书借出去向信息 读者借阅信息 读者借阅期限及续借、处罚信息 图书流通中的损失情况信息 馆际互借文件的查询和统计 可定义输出报表格式并选择输出到打印机或数据库。 数据维护 对数据库文件进行信息备份和恢复。 课程设计案例(二)基于Jsp+JavaBean的网上花店设计与开发 本系统总体设计目标是为注册用户提供方便的网上订购鲜花的功能。本系统分为前台和后台管理两部分,注册用户登录前台后,可以浏览和购买网上花店中的所有商品,购买商品后还可以得到相应的积分奖励,并且可以在网站中留言。管理员通过后台登录后可以对系统中的商品以及注册的用户和用户的留言进行管理。 课程设计案例(二) 系统的功能需求有: 支持用户注册和登录。 用户登录后可以根据价格、类型和其他关键词进行商品查询。 用户可以购买商品,但是可以在提交之前取消购买这些商品。 支持用户在线留言。 支持管理员通过后台登录,并对系统中的各种信息进行维护。 课程设计案例(三)电子银行系统 本系统总体设计目标是为网上电子银行的开户客户提供存款、取款、转账、修改用户帐户信息等服务,银行管理人员登录系统后可以执行查询帐户信息、冻结帐户、撤销冻结等操作。 课程设计案例(三) 系统的功能需求有: 客户开设新帐户。 客户登录后可以进行存款、取款、转账等业务操作。 客户登录系统后可以修改帐户信息、注销帐户等操作。其中注销帐户为逻辑删除,非物理删除。 银行管理人员登录系统后可以查询帐户信息、冻结帐户、撤销冻结。其中帐户冻结后只能进行查询和存款,不能进行其他修改性操作,也不能注销帐户。 对操作的成功或失败要给出信息提示。 课程设计案例(三) 系统可分为以下几个模块: 客户登录模块 业务交易模块 管理员管理模块 课程设计案例(四)课程管理系统 系统的功能需求有: 学生登录系统后可以进行课程选择,并且可以查看教师已经给出的某门课程的成绩,此外学生还可以更改自己的个人信息。 教师登录系统后拥有是否接收学生选择自己所教授的课程,以及给选择自己教授课程的学生打分的权限。 系统管理员登录系统后可以修改系统中的全部信息,包括学生、教师、课程以及班级等信息。 课程设计案例(四)课程管理系统 本系统数据库中的数据表: 班级信息表(存放所有班级的基本信息) 课程信息表(存放所有课程的基本信息) 教师信息表(存放教师的基本信息) 学生信息表(存放学生的基本信息) 管理员信息表(存放管理员的基本信息) 选课信息表
原创力文档


文档评论(0)